Summary

CVE-2023-7028 is a vulnerability affecting GitLab CE/EE versions 16.1 to 16.7. This issue enables an attacker to manipulate password reset emails and deliver them to unintended email addresses, posing a serious risk to user accounts. Specifically, the vulnerability exists in the email delivery system, allowing an unauthorized user to intercept and redirect password reset emails to a different email address. This problem impacts all versions prior to 16.1.6, 16.2.9, 16.3.7, 16.4.5, 16.5.6, 16.6.4, and 16.7.2. Users are strongly advised to update their GitLab installations to mitigate this risk.
